Silicosis and Crystalline Silica Exposure and Mining ...Silica is the common name for silicon dioxide, a white or colorless compound found naturally in sand, granite and many other types of rock. Quartz is the most common form of silica and is the second most common mineral in the earth's surface. Since it is so abundant, quartz is present in nearly all ...
White Silica Sand Company Pit Near Caryville, Tennessee ...The White Silica Sand Company Pit is near Caryville, Tennessee. The White Silica Sand Company Pit is a surface mining operation. Initial production took place in 1929 and overall output was considered to be small size. The ore mined is composed of sandstone. The ore body is described as tabular shaped of unknown dimensions.

Silica Statistics and InformationIndustrial sand and gravel, often called "silica," "silica sand," and "quartz sand," includes sands and gravels with high silicon dioxide (SiO2) content. These sands are used in glassmaking; for foundry, abrasive, and hydraulic fracturing (frac) appliions; and for many other industrial uses. Transportation and silica (frac) sand mining in MinnesotaThe transport of silica sand may involve several modes. Where facilities are not coloed, trucks transport sand from mines to processing plants and intermodal shipping facilities. From there, trains or barges ship the sand long distances. Processed sand is generally shipped to the end user via rail. Observed impacts Trucks Increased truck ...

Silica sand processing plant equipmentSilica Minerals represent the group of minerals being composed of silicon and oxygen forming the chemical formula SiO 2. Silica can occur in macrocrystalline, crytocrystaline and amorphous form. Industry predominantly uses the crystalline form of silica, quartz. Silica is used as granular products containing the particle size range >63 µm.

Situated about 220 kilometers north of Cairns, Cape Flattery is home to one of the world's largest silica mines. MC have started importing silica sand from the mine to Japan in 1968, purchased CFSM in 1977 and built a wharf and shipping facilities in the late 1980s.
